What to Eat

Klang is a food lover's paradise, with a wide variety of cuisines to choose from. Some of the most popular dishes include:

  • Bak kut teh: A herbal soup made with pork ribs, herbs, and spices.
  • Char kway teow: A stir-fried noodle dish made with flat rice noodles, prawns, cockles, and vegetables.
  • Hokkien mee: A noodle dish made with thick yellow noodles, prawns, squid, and vegetables.
  • Nasi lemak: A fragrant rice dish cooked in coconut milk and served with a variety of side dishes.
